Transcriptomic Analysis of CRISPR/Cas9-Mediated TDP1-Knockout HEK293A Cells

Nadezhda S. Dyrkheeva,
Alexandra L. Zakharenko,
Anastasia A. Malakhova
et al.

Abstract: Tyrosyl-DNA phosphodiesterase 1 (TDP1) is a human DNA repair protein. It is a member of the phospholipase D family based on the structure similarity. TDP1 is a key enzyme involved in repairing stalled topoisomerase 1 (TOP1)-DNA complexes. Previously we obtained with the CRISPR/Cas9 method HEK293A cells with the homozygous knockout of the Tdp1 gene and used knockout cells as a cellular model for studying the mechanisms of anticancer therapy.
